AI算法公司:Louvain算法
(图片来源网络,侵删)1. Louvain算法概述
Louvain算法是一种用于社区检测的算法,它的主要目标是在网络中找到紧密连接的节点群,这种算法在社交网络分析、生物信息学和计算机图形学等领域有广泛的应用。
特性 | 描述 |
类型 | 社区检测算法 |
应用领域 | 社交网络分析、生物信息学、计算机图形学等 |
2. Louvain算法的工作原理
Louvain算法的工作过程可以分为两个主要步骤:
2.1 社区检测
在这一步,算法试图找到网络中的社区,它通过最大化模块度(一种衡量网络划分质量的度量)来实现这一点。
2.2 社区聚合
一旦找到了社区,算法就会将这些社区聚合成更大的社区,然后重复上述过程,直到无法进一步增加模块度为止。
3. Louvain算法的优点
Louvain算法的主要优点包括:
高效性:它可以处理大规模的网络数据。
准确性:它可以找到高质量的社区划分。
灵活性:它可以适应不同的网络结构和应用场景。
4. Louvain算法的缺点
Louvain算法也有一些限制:
计算复杂度:对于非常大的网络,算法可能需要很长时间才能完成。
参数调整:算法的性能可能受到参数设置的影响。
Louvain算法是一种强大的社区检测工具,尽管它有一些限制,但它在许多领域都有广泛的应用。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。